In 2020-2021, 4,761 people earned their degree in music education, making the major the 151st most popular in the United States.
Across Nebraska, there were 38 music education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 37 music education gra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,581 and $29,351 respectively.
This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Music Teacher Education Major in Nebraska” ranking looked at 9 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in music education. The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their music education program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.
